‘The Celebrity Traitors’ unveils lineup: see the full list

Stephen Fry, Alan Carr and Charlotte Church are among the stars heading to the iconic Scottish castle...

The full lineup has been revealed for the first ever celebrity version of The Traitors.

Filming has now wrapped on the star-studded iteration of the hugely popular game show, which is set to air for nine episodes this autumn.

Now, the BBC has confirmed that an array of stars ranging from an Olympian to a historian and actors to TV hosts will now take part in the formidable battle of the wits in the show’s iconic Scottish castle.

They include Stephen Fry, Jonathan Ross, Alan Carr and broadcaster Kate Garraway.

There is a strong contingent of actors too, including rising Irish star Ruth Codd, Calendar Girls star Celia Imrie, Ted Lasso‘s Nick Mohammed and Three Non Blondes/EastEnders star Tameka Empson. Also taking part are Line Of Duty‘s Mark Bonnar and Olympian Tom Daly.

You can check out the whole list of stars taking part below.

  • Alan Carr – Comedian
  • Cat Burns – Singer and Songwriter
  • Celia Imrie – Actor
  • Charlotte Church – Singer/Activist
  • Clare Balding – Broadcaster and Author
  • David Olusoga – Historian and Filmmaker
  • Joe Marler – Former England Rugby Player and Podcaster
  • Joe Wilkinson – Comedian
  • Jonathan Ross – Presenter
  • Kate Garraway – Broadcaster
  • Lucy Beaumont – Comedian
  • Mark Bonnar – Actor
  • Nick Mohammed – Actor and Comedian
  • Niko Omilana – Content Creator
  • Paloma Faith – Singer/Songwriter and Actor
  • Ruth Codd – Actor
  • Stephen Fry – Actor, Writer, Presenter
  • Tameka Empson – Actor and Comedian
  • Tom Daley – Olympian, Author, Broadcaster and Entrepreneur

Speaking about the show’s illustrious cast, host Claudia Winkleman said “We’re incredibly lucky these brilliant people have said yes. I’d love to say we’ll take it easy on them and they’ll just wander round the castle and eat toast for a couple of weeks but that would be a lie.”
